Virtual Sky Interactive, a Houston-based game development studio, has released the teaser trailer for their upcoming narrative adventure game, Café New York 9/11. The game is set in a Lower Manhattan café on the morning of September 11, 2001, and follows the story of Sameer, a Pakistani-American café owner. The game focuses on the personal experiences of the café's patrons, including firefighters, office workers, and tourists, as they navigate the hours leading up to the attacks.

Café New York 9/11 is a character-driven narrative adventure game that explores themes of community, identity, and resilience in the face of uncertainty. The game features meaningful dialogue, player-driven choices, and richly detailed environments to create an immersive and emotional experience. The soundtrack includes authentic Pakistani music and the sounds of the café and city, creating a sense of realism and atmosphere.

The game is currently in development for PC and Xbox and is set to be released on Steam. The game is not focused on the events of 9/11 themselves, but rather the personal stories of those affected by the attacks.

Virtual Sky Interactive is an independent game studio founded by Baqir Shah, who has previously worked on globally recognized titles such as Fortnite, Temple Run, and Life is Strange: Double Exposure. The studio is dedicated to telling real human stories through interactive experiences and continues this mission with Café New York 9/11.
